THE ROLE

This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ced PMC Offshore Construction Manager with a proven track record in directly managing and is accountable for the planning and execution of the Islands U/G civil works, onshore fabrication and the offshore transportation and installation / mechanical completion of the components and brownfield modifications of the project to ensure that the project objectives are achieved. Leads construction efforts to ensure the project is executed in accordance with ADNOC Offshore and project procedures and Shareholder expectations. Directly manages Construction Leaders for on island construction and onshore precast for a high - profile client.

K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Lead the Construction team to support the objectives and strategies
  • Champion safety in all construction aspects and promote the safety objective that “Nobody gets Hurt”
  • Manage the On Island Construction teams responsible for the planning, development and operations to ensure construction execution certainty
  • Manage the Contractor’s construction planning and execution efforts to ensure compliance with Project objectives, strategies, obligations and requirements
  • Establish a construction organization to implement the Project execution plans and procedures and coordinate resourcing of construction team positions
  • Provide construction and execution strategy support to the Project Team through construction oversight and assistance
  • Ensure that the Contractor and Subcontractors are compliant with project safety expectations, policies and procedures
  • Steward the development of an Integrated Safety Plan for construction, including SIMOPS for all island and brownfield work
  • Assist in the review and implementation of all Contractor safety plans
  • Steward interfaces and interactions between the Contractor and other UZ Projects, Production Operations, and Drilling
  • Manage the interface with ADNOC Offshore OPCO to execute brownfield works in order to minimize disruption in ongoing production operations
  • Ensure that the detailed design deliverables support constructability
  • Report construction progress, performance, initiatives and issues to the Project Team
  • Lead construction planning teams to identify vulnerabilities and opportunities
  • Sponsor construction related readiness reviews, constructability workshops and CERs
  • Take a leadership role in mentoring and training UAE Nationals in construction management
  • Clearly communicate to direct reports short term and long-term goals that support the project objectives
  • Encourage and recognize outstanding performance, and ensure that staff are appraised regularly and developed accordingly
